Morphological variations were observed in specimens of the sand fly species Sergentomyia bailyi Sinton 1931 collected from Pondicherry Union Territory, India. Examination of morphological characteristics showed differences in the length of sensilla chaeticum on antennal flagellomere 3 (A3) in males and females, in the size and shape of the spermathecae in females, and in the position of accessory spines on the gonostyle of males. In our previous study, DNA barcoding characterization of this sand fly species collected from Pondicherry UT revealed molecular variations within the S. bailyi population. This study confirms the existence of a species complex within S. bailyi population at Pondicherry UT.
